Compare 1587 edition: 1 Theſe being ſummoned to appeare before the Iuſtices, with one Hugh Aberneth, and other of their complyces, vpon theyr contempt ſo to doe,The Cumyns put to the Horne. were proclaymed traytors and as the Scottiſhe men terme it, put to the horne.
